Review of the book introduction to cryptography second. Buy ebook introduction to cryptography by johannes buchmann, ebook format, from the dymocks online bookstore. Although this book describes itself as selfcontained, it includes compact summaries of material from and abstract and linear algebra and from number theory. This field supports only strings and string variables. Review of the book introduction to cryptography second edition by johannes buchmann springer, 2004 isbn. Alder mathematics department san francisco state university san francisco, ca 942 usa email protected f. Johannes buchmann is the author of introduction to cryptography 3. Buchmanns book is a text on cryptography intended to be used at the undergraduate level. Classical cryptanalysis involves an interesting combination of analytical reasoning, application of.
This is the pdf of introduction to cryptography contents. Classical cryptanalysis involves an interesting combination of analytical reasoning, application of mathematical tools, pattern finding, patience, determination, and luck. Ciphers what we use in modern cryptography overlap as a method with code tables, when every possible plaintext is in the table. Cryptography will continue to play lead roles in developing new security solutions which will be in great demand with the advent of highspeed nextgeneration communication systems and networks. Overview communication eve could have one of the following goals. An introduction to cryptography 6 recommended readings this section identifies web sites, books, and periodicals about the history, technical aspects, and politics of cryptography, as well as trusted pgp download sites. Introduction to cryptography undergraduate texts in. Cryptography is a key technology in electronic key. Introduction to cryptography second edition by johannes buchmann.
By combining some fundamental quantum mechanical principles of single. Ihasnt managed to nd any computation justifying its price. Cryptography involves all legitimate users of information having the keys required to access that information. Introduction to cryptography it gives a clear and systematic introduction into the subject whose popularity is ever increasing, and can be recommended to all who would like to learn about cryptography. Buchmann at 5th international conference on quantum cryptography qcrypt 2015 in hitotsubashi hall, tokyo, october 2nd, 2015. Johannes buchmann this book explains the basic methods of modern cryptography. Introduction to cryptography undergraduate texts in mathematics softcover reprint of the original 1st ed. Introduction to cryptography undergraduate texts in mathematics buchmann, johannes on. Introduction to cryptography by johannes buchmann, 9780387207568, available at book depository with free delivery worldwide. Understanding what cryptographic primitives can do, and how they can be composed together, is necessary to build secure systems, but not su cient.
For example, the channel could be a computer network. This book explains the basic methods of modern cryptography. It is used to keep data secret, digitally sign documents, access control, etc. Introduction to cryptography undergraduate texts in mathematics. Cryptography overview john mitchell cryptography uis a tremendous tool the basis for many security mechanisms uis not the solution to all security problems reliable unless implemented properly reliable unless used improperly uencryption scheme. It is written for readers with only basic mathematical knowledge who are interested in modern cryptographic algorithms and their mathematical foundation. Two numbers equivalent mod n if their difference is multiple of n example.
Cryptography is the practice and science of securing information. Users therefore should not only know how its techniques work, but they must also be able to estimate their efficiency and security. In my view, this hope is misguided, because in its essence cryptography is as much an art as a science. Jul, 2004 cryptography is a key technology in electronic key systems. Initially, a few historical examples are given to explain the core aspects of cryptography and the various properties of stream ciphers. It is used to keep data secret, digitally sign documents, access control, and so forth.
It can be used as a textbook and is likely to become popular among students. Introduction the word cryptography stems from the two greek words kryptos. Introduction to cryptography edition 2 by johannes. This is a set of lecture notes on cryptography compiled for 6. Cryptography is an encryption system in which the sender and receiver of a message share a single, common key that is used to encrypt and decrypt the message. Introduction to cryptography second edition by johannes. Introduction cryptography is the science of keeping secrets secret. It refers to the design of mechanisms based on mathematical algorithms that provide fundamental information security services. Cryptography is a key technology in electronic key systems. May 22, 2011 introduction to cryptography, benny pinkas page 2 non repudiation prevent signer from denying that it signed the message i.
Cryptographyintroduction wikibooks, open books for an open. Introduction to cryptography, second edition johannes. This course explains the inner workings of cryptographic primitives and how to correctly use them. An introduction to cryptography 7 advances in cryptology, conference proceedings of the iacr crypto confer ences, published yearly by springerverlag. The algorithm use is also known as a secret key algorithm or sometimes called a symmetric. This document will discuss a particular cryptographic method really a family of cryptographic methods that can be.
Introduction to cryptography edition 2 by johannes buchmann. Introduction to cryptography and rsa mit opencourseware. This barcode number lets you verify that youre getting exactly the right version or edition of a book. Assume that h is a random function, then if there is a polynomialtime a which performs existential forgery with nonnegligible probability, then it is possible to invert the. Introduction to cryptography pdf notes free download. Basic concepts in cryptography fiveminute university.
Book cover of al sweigart cracking codes with python. Introduction to cryptography, second edition pdf free download. One uses cryptography to mangle a message su ciently such that only intended recipients of that message can \unmangle the message and read it. Johannes buchmann, introduction to cryptography, 2. Preface to third edition the third edition contains a number of new chapters, and various material has been moved around. It is also the story of alice and bob, their shady friends, their numerous and crafty enemies, and their dubious relationship. Use alphabets, which can consist of just printable characters, bit sequences of any. Cryptography is the area of constructing cryptographic systems. This article contains an elementary introduction to the cryptanalysis of stream ciphers. Johannes buchmann author of introduction to cryptography.
Cryptography is an indispensable tool for protecting information in computer systems. Ihasnt managed to nd any computation justifying 1% of its price. Much of the approach of the book in relation to public key algorithms is reductionist in nature. Introduction to cryptography and rsa prepared by leonid grinberg for 6. For this new edition, the author has updated the discussion of the security of encryption and signature schemes and recent advances in factoring and computing discrete logarithms. It is amazing how much buchmann is able to do in under 300 pages.
The core idea is to merge all round functions except the rather trivial key addition into one table lookup. An introduction to cryptography 11 1the basics of cryptography when julius caesar sent messages to his generals, he didnt trust his messengers. Reader may expect general information and not necessarily mathematical proofs and concepts behind cryptography. Johannes buchmann introduction to cryptography, springer, 2004. See cryptography for the internet, philip zimmermann, scientific american, october 1998 introductory tutorial article. Cryptography is the art and science of making a cryptosystem that is capable of providing information security. The thread followed by these notes is to develop and explain the. Cryptographyintroduction wikibooks, open books for an. Related resources computer systems security electrical. Understanding cryptography christof paar jan pelzl understanding cryptography a textbook for. If the sender and recipient must have the same key in order to encode or decode the protected information, then the cipher is a symmetric key cipher since everyone uses the same key for.
At one moment i use implicit di erentiation from rst quarter calculus. Kalyan chakraborty hri introduction to basic cryptography july 20, 2010 5 32. It studies ways of securely storing, transmitting, and processing information. The book the national security agency wanted never to be published. If the sender and recipient must have the same key in order to encode or decode the protected information, then the cipher is a symmetric key cipher since everyone uses the same key for the same message. B should be authenticated they can use the tripledh handshake to combine longterm and shortterm keys. Dec 27, 2015 a gentle introduction to postquantum cryptography. The chapter on stream ciphers has been split into two.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. May 22, 2011 introduction to cryptography, benny pinkas page 11 rsa with full domain hash proof of security claim. Cs255 introduction to cryptography stanford university. Introduction and terminology cryptology is defined as the science of making communication incomprehensible to all people except those who have a right to read and understand it. Assume a sender, referred to here and in what follows as alice as is commonly used, wants to send a message mto a receiver, referred to as bob. Buchmann department of computer science technical university, darmstadt hochschulstr, 10 64289 darmstadt germany editorialboard s.
Cryptography is the mathematical foundation on which one builds secure systems. The evolution of secrecy from mary, queen of scots, to quantum. Based on courses taught by the author, this book explains the basic methods of modern cryptography. Only someone who knew the shift by 3 rule could decipher his messages. Buchmann is a professor of computer science and mathematics at the technical university of darmstadt, and the associate editor of the journal of cryptology. Mathematics of cryptography university of cincinnati. The adjacency list structure needs to be traversed to. Indeed, the most basic cryptographic problem, which dates back millenia, considers the task of using hidden writing to secure, or conceal communication between two parties. E, it takes ov time to compute the indegree of every vertex. Indeed, the most basic cryptographic problem, which dates back millenia, considers the task of using hidden writing to secure, or.
The basics of cryptography 12 an introduction to cryptography while cryptography is the science of securing data, cryptanalysisis the science of analyzing and breaking secure communication. Introduction to cryptography undergraduate texts in mathematics by buchmann, johannes and a great selection of related books, art and collectibles available now at. Buchmann s text in only 324 pages excluding the appendices presents a stand alone introduction to some modern cryptographic methods. A gentle introduction to elliptic curve cryptography. Furthermore, he has received the most prestigious award in. Review of introduction to cryptography by johannes a. Cryptography deals with the actual securing of digital data. Course syllabus and readings course overview grading, textbooks, coursework, exams course staff and office hours. Outputfilename the name of the resulting pdf file where the specified files are joined. Introduction to cryptography johannes buchmann springer. An introduction to mathematical cryptography by hoffstein, pipher and silverman.
Goldwasser and mihir bellare in the summers of 19962002, 2004, 2005 and 2008. Johannes buchmann introduction to cryptography second edition, springer johannes a. Filelist an array of strings containing the full paths of all the pdf files you want to join into a single one. Both of these chapters can be read without having met complexity theory or formal methods before. The 100 best cryptography books recommended by marc andreessen, jerry gamblin. As the title states the book by johannes buchmann provides an introduction to cryptog raphy. So hereplaced every ainhis messages with a d, everyb withan e, and so on through the alphabet.
287 1467 403 488 1623 657 1321 1511 1446 762 1615 1283 1623 172 329 593 1319 1550 646 896 1209 1557 616 614 1007 1418 1198 1574 1041 762 505 64 495 138 466 853 462 251 1096 529 1133 448